Got a promotion and raise but it ends up being a pay cut, should I ask for a bigger raise? by Extension-Football82 in Salary

[–]cocoakrispay 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I see this as a red flag. I had something similar happen when I was promoted to a new role. My previous role salary was more than the promotion salary so I didn’t even get a raise even though I was a senior employee. When I questioned it the president tried to justify it by saying the base salary for the promoted role was lower. On top of that, this new role got commission but since I was new to it I wouldn’t get commission for a while.

Don’t get taken advantage of just because them need a body on the team. Try to negotiate and if they pushback consider leaving.

All this to say, make sure they aren’t just promoting you because they need a body on team.

[deleted by user] by [deleted] in Career

[–]cocoakrispay 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I would also summarize how your skills could transfer into a PM role. Since you have experience as a UI/Ux designer you would prob be a great fit for a technical PM role which would deal with projects involving website builds, integrations, etc.

I’ve had lots of different roles in my career and made the pivot to a PM role a couple of years ago. I have a background in marketing and managing website builds so my skills as well as furthering my learning in development helped land me my first technical pm role.

Start with networking with other PMs, especially those that you might have worked with in previous jobs. It’s a good opportunity to get some background of the job but also learn of any openings at certain companies. Next I would say, try out a foundations of pm course on Coursera to give you a leg up and show that you want to make the pivot and are interested in a pm role.

Good luck!
